Samsung Galaxy Note Edge is much better than Xperia Tipo, getting a global score of 81.7 against 50.4. Although Samsung Galaxy Note Edge is a lot heavier than Xperia Tipo, it's incredibly thinner and noticeably newer. Both of these phones have Android OS, but Samsung Galaxy Note Edge has 5.0 version and Xperia Tipo has Android 4.0.4, providing the user lots of additional features and performance tweaks.
Samsung Galaxy Note Edge counts with a much greater performance than Sony Xperia Tipo, because it has a greater amount of RAM, a better graphics co-processor working at 500 megahertz and a greater number of cores. The Samsung Galaxy Note Edge features a much more vibrant display than Sony Xperia Tipo, because it has a much higher number of pixels per inch of screen, a much better 2560 x 1440 resolution and a much larger screen.
The Galaxy Note Edge counts with a very superior storage for apps and games than Xperia Tipo, because it has a SD extension slot that holds up to 128 GB and 32 GB internal memory. The Samsung Galaxy Note Edge counts with a very superior camera than Xperia Tipo, because it has a back camera with a much higher 16 MP resolution and a way better (4K) video resolution.
Samsung Galaxy Note Edge has a much better battery lifetime than Xperia Tipo, because it has a 100% more battery capacity.
Even being the best phone of the ones we compare here, the Galaxy Note Edge is also cheaper than the Xperia Tipo.
